Transaction 6575e8c8fcbc49e2a9c456fa8496d5985924dff664cdfd12bd77cbc2ed799be6
1 Input
2 Outputs
- 6575e8c8fcbc49e2a9c456fa8496d5985924dff664cdfd12bd77cbc2ed799be6:0
- 6575e8c8fcbc49e2a9c456fa8496d5985924dff664cdfd12bd77cbc2ed799be6:1
value 1329311
address 17k6EfXewK6Y6WtjTnJXFTa1XKceqZX24o
value 22169
address 1QAAR8EdeoXoaBfYcGZBAVEVsNQgNuLS95